Earthquake Activity in Puerto Rico

There has been a fair amount of earthquake activity in the vicinity of Puerto Rico and the Dominican Republic in the last few days, with the largest at magnitude 4.1 (near Monte Plata, Dominican Republic), and more than a dozen at greater than magnitude 3. These quakes are happening several hundred miles east of Haiti, which was struck by the horrific quake in January.

Earthquake swarms like this are not unusual, and probably don't signify a threat of greater quakes to come. We have swarms in California constantly, but they quiet down, and nothing comes of it. If anything, though, the quakes should be a reminder that Haiti is not the only Caribbean Island to experience serious earthquakes. Puerto Rico has a "rich" history of earthquakes, with magnitude 7+ events in 1670, 1787, 1831, 1844, 1846, 1865, 1867, 1875, 1890, 1906, 1918, 1943 and 1946. Science Daily has a good rundown on the geologic environment and associated earthquake risk in the region.

A few weeks ago, I was discussing the geologic story of Lassen Volcanic National Park, which erupted in the years of 1914-17, the last time any volcano erupted within California. Not too surprisingly, the eruption generated a tremendous amount of interest in the state and across the country. Kurt was kind enough to send along a photo of a page from the register of a hotel in Chester, which lies just a few miles from the national park. It provides a taste of what it was like to be caught in the middle of geologic events, and how easily rumors can be passed along. The eruptions began in May of 1914, and steam explosions and ash falls were happening almost every day for the next year. This passage is from June 14, 1914:

"June 14 blowouts 10:00 AM-6:45 PM

Man killed by flying boulder from the blowout this morning.

Same man came to life June 15.

He died again -----June 15.

Second man injured & two lost."

As far as I have heard or read, no one was killed by the eruptions of Lassen, but given the date, the notation is a garbled early mention of the story of three men who climbed the volcano, only to have it erupt while they were standing on the crater's edge. One of the men, Lance Graham, got hit by a rock and was knocked unconcious while his "friends" hightailed down the mountain, thinking Graham dead. They came back to get his body, and he later related having an out-of-body experience on top of the mountain*. In reference to the "died again" comment, Lance lived until 1955.

I was aware about the story of the three men, and I knew the story of a famous set of photographs taken by B. F. Loomis of one of the ash eruptions (one of which is shown below), but for the longest time I did not know that the two were of the same eruption. The three men are in the ash cloud in the picture!

One last coincidence...I was telling this story to my California Geology class a few years ago when a student in the back row chirped up and said I was talking about her great-grandfather! A small world...

*Hill, M.R., 1970, Mount Lassen is in eruption and there is no mistake about that: California Geology, November 1970, volume 23, no. 11, p. 211-227.

Hope for Taz, and Natural Selection in Action

A form of cancer has been devastating wild populations of the Tasmanian Devil in their homeland on the island south of Australia. Devil Facial Tumor Disease is being spread among the creatures as they fight and scratch each other; the tumors cause horrific disfigurement of their faces, ultimately making eating impossible. Something like 70% of the Tasmanian Devil population has died out since the disease was discovered in 1996. Estimates were that the entire species could be wiped out within 25 years.

There have been recent news reports that a colony of the Taz has been found that is resistant to the cancer. This is wonderful news, and if it is correct there may be a future for the species. The Taz is a unique animal. I'm not sure I would use the word "cute" to describe them, but they are part of one of the world's most interesting ecosystems, and they have much to teach us about how evolution shapes the world. I wrote extensively about the marsupials in one of my earliest posts (The Long Strange Journey of the Marsupials), and I continue to be fascinated by paleontological research in the Australian region.

The story of the day tells us of a different aspect of how evolution works. A common misunderstanding of natural selection is that animals somehow change in response to changes in their environment. If it gets drier, animals somehow magically develop a way of surviving on less water. If the vegetation changes, the animals survive by changing in a way as to better digest the new leaf types. If drought leaves foliage out of reach, giraffes develop longer necks to reach the higher leaves. In other words, animals somehow change themselves in order to survive. Natural selection doesn't work this way at all, and this model, Lamarkian evolution, was discredited long ago.

What does happen is that natural variations exist within species: some are taller, some smaller, some are darker, some lighter, some have slightly thicker fur or longer feathers, and these variations result from the recombination of genes in the the reproductive process (you don't look exactly like your parents; you have aspects of both of them and are a unique variation of their genetic material). Sometimes these variations are introduced by mutations in the DNA sequence. When the environment changes, some individuals are better adapted to survive those new conditions. It is the animals that possess these variations in advance of the change that are the ones who survive. They tend to be the ones that are able to pass along their genes to future generations.

No one could have predicted the rise of Devils Facial Tumor Disease, least of all the animals themselves. But in a small subset of the species there was a genetic trait already in existence that recognized the tumor cells as foreign. Who knows why or how it developed? That part doesn't matter. What matters is that the variation exists. And now the species may survive, and the descendants of this colony will be the ones who are able to pass their genes on. It is a great example of natural selection and evolution in action. And I hope a positive future for one of my favorite animals.

The Mother Lode Mineral Society puts on a great show every March at our local fairgrounds. Thousands of people show up every year. What makes their effort so unique?

In a word, education! They devote a huge amount of space to displays and hands-on demonstrations for the visitors. The members of the society offer up wonderful displays of fossils, rocks and minerals, and presentations by paleontologists and mineralogists are going on practically every hour during the two day run.

Our corner of the Central Valley in California is generally lacking a good foundation of earth science education. Only a handful of our high school educators actually have degrees in the geological sciences, and most of the elementary teachers never take a geology class to fulfill their science requirements in college. Our children hardly have an opportunity to learn about subjects they are naturally curious about like volcanoes, earthquakes, fossils, rocks and minerals.

A child attending the show may arrive thinking dinosaurs are cool enough, but when they leave, they will know that our corner of the country had creatures more interesting than regular ol' dinos: there were sabre-tooth cats, woolly mammoths, giant sloths, and in earlier ages, giant mosasaurs and 45 foot long megalodon sharks. That's a Tylosaurus in the photo below. One of its relatives was found just thirty miles away from the fairgrounds in the Coast Ranges. If they pay close attention, the kids will know the difference between igneous, metamorphic and sedimentary rocks.

A Denizen of the Underworld in the Land of the Living


I was leading my students today on a geology field trip through California's Mother Lode. We were in the southern reaches of the 1848 Gold Rush country between the towns of Mariposa and Jamestown, with stops at some of the (near) ghost towns, the California State Mineral Exhibit with the 13-pound Fricot Nugget, and a surface exploration of one of the Gold Rush era mines.

It is a fascinating region to explore, with a wide variety of interesting rocks and minerals, including familiar ones like quartz and pyrite, and rarer minerals like mariposite and ankerite. For today's short post, I share a moment of reflection at a stop high above the Merced River in a canyon called Hell's Hollow.

The name is appropriate enough. The rocks are exposed along the canyon walls are serpentinite with some occasional pods of slightly altered peridotite, the rocks of our own physical underworld, the mantle. Like the underworld of myth and religion, the mantle is a place of unrelenting heat and metaphorical fire (the term igneous has the same root as ignite). Although we are finding that certain forms of life (like extremophile bacteria) survive deep within the crust, the mantle is not a place for the living. But sometimes, the rocks from deep places in our underworld are brought to the surface, and life can be tested against the chemistry of the land of no life.

As I walked along the ridge top, I was struck by the juxtaposition of this chunk of altered peridotite and the small yellow flowers that were growing in profusion across the thin soil. It turns out that few plants can tolerate these soils, as they contain high amounts of toxins such as nickel or chrome, and low amounts of needed nutrients like nitrogen and potassium. But some rare plants adapt to the harsh chemical conditions, and they are able to grow in profusion, and to our human sensibilities, beauty.
